Water damage mitigation services involve the process of identifying, controlling, and removing excess water from properties affected by flooding, leaks, or other sources of moisture. This typically includes extracting standing water, drying out affected areas with specialized equipment, and addressing any residual moisture that could lead to further problems. The goal is to prevent water from causing additional damage, such as structural deterioration, mold growth, or compromised building materials. Professional service providers use advanced techniques and tools to ensure thorough drying and to help protect the integrity of the property.

These services are essential for solving problems caused by unexpected water intrusion. Common issues include burst pipes, roof leaks, appliance failures, or natural flooding events. Left untreated, water can seep into walls, floors, and ceilings, leading to warped wood, stained surfaces, and weakened structures. Mold growth is another major concern that can develop within 24 to 48 hours after water exposure. Water damage mitigation helps to quickly contain and remove moisture, minimizing the potential for long-term damage and costly repairs.

Homeowners should consider water damage mitigation services whenever they notice signs of water intrusion or suspect hidden moisture problems. Common indicators include musty odors, discoloration on walls or ceilings, warped flooring, or visible water pooling. Acting quickly by contacting experienced service providers can prevent further damage, reduce the risk of mold development, and preserve the structural integrity of the property. What are the main signs of water damage in a home? Common indicators include stained or warped walls and ceilings, a musty odor, and visible mold growth. If these signs are present, local contractors can assess the extent of the damage and recommend appropriate mitigation steps.

How do water damage mitigation services help prevent further issues? These services focus on removing excess water, drying affected areas, and preventing mold growth, which helps protect the property from structural damage and health risks.

What types of water damage do local contractors typically handle? They often address damage caused by leaks, burst pipes, flooding, or appliance overflows, providing solutions tailored to each situation.

Can water damage be fully repaired, or will there be lasting effects? While many damages can be effectively mitigated and repaired, the extent of recovery depends on the severity and promptness of response. Local service providers can evaluate the situation and recommend the best course of action.
